cic-13-208-editedThe Florida Cattlemen’s Association has welcomed cattlemen and women from across the country this week at the 2013 Cattle Industry Convention and NCBA Trade Show with warm sunshine and a great sense of hospitality.

Florida is celebrating 500 years of agriculture and beef production has a rich history here in the Sunshine State. The Florida Cattlemen’s Foundation has created a book called “Florida Cattle Ranching – Five Centuries of Tradition” to bring tribute to the hard working men and women of Florida’s beef industry.

The 128-page book contains the entire content of the multi-media museum exhibit in book form. It is stock full of over 200 photos sharing Florida’s cattle ranching heritage from the 16th century to the present.

I spoke with Wade Grigsby, Past President of the Florida Cattlemen’s Association, and he was excited to share his rich history in the beef industry and dedication to Florida agriculture.
